Waste bread: Gail's is making the most of yesterday's bake While it doesn't have the most appetising name, the bakery's sustainable new loaf more than makes up for it in taste Sustainable products don't have a rich history of charismatic names and "waste bread" - the latest innovation from the boujis bakery Gail's - is no exception. I like Gail's, but while it excels in all things cake, and makes some delicious fruit breads, I have never been convinced by its sourdough (which is also available at Waitrose and Ocado).
